What are Effective and Marginal Tax Rates?

The effective tax rate is the average rate at which an individual's taxable income is taxed. It is calculated by dividing the total tax paid by the total taxable income. On the other hand, the marginal tax rate refers to the rate of tax applied at the highest amount of taxable income (specifically, in this example, the point at MMK 82,500.00). In Myanmar's progressive tax system, the marginal tax rate increases as taxable income increases.

Myanmar Residents Income Tax Tables in 2024
Single Income Tax Rates and Thresholds
Tax RateTaxable Income Threshold
0%Income from MMK 0.000.00to MMK 2,000,000.00
5%Income from MMK 2,000,000.01 to MMK 5,000,000.00
10%Income from MMK 5,000,000.01 to MMK 10,000,000.00
15%Income from MMK 10,000,000.01 to MMK 20,000,000.00
20%Income from MMK 20,000,000.01 to MMK 30,000,000.00
25%Income from MMK 30,000,000.01 and above
